Description

DIETHYLTOLUENEDIAMINE is a dark clear mobile liquid with an amine odor. Partially soluble in water and denser than water. Vapors are heavier than air. Corrosive to the eyes, skin, mouth, stomach and throat. Vapors may irritate the eyes and damage the upper respiratory tract. May be toxic by skin absorption and ingestion.
